How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Wailuku?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Wailuku Luxury Studio Apartments | $2,500 | $2,500 | $2,500 |
Wailuku Luxury 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,030 | $1,500 | $2,510 |
Wailuku Luxury 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,944 | $2,583 | $3,379 |
Wailuku Luxury 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,680 | $3,531 | $5,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Wailuku
How much are Studio apartments in Wailuku?
There are currently 9 Studio Apartments in Wailuku with rent ranges from $2,500 to $2,500 with an average price of $2,500.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Wailuku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Wailuku ranges from $1,500 to $2,510 with an average monthly rent of $2,030.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Wailuku c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Wailuku range from $2,583 to $3,379.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,944.
How expensive are Wailuku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 5 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Wailuku on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$3,531 to $5,000 - averaging $3,680 for the location.
